Michael Marchetti is a seasoned systems architect and Member of Technical Staff based in Cambridge, Ontario, with roughly 10 years of recent focused experience and a long career in networking and software engineering. He specializes in system and zero trust architecture, bringing practical expertise from roles at Agilicus, Open Source MANO, and an extended tenure at Sandvine where he progressed from senior engineer to architect and manager. Michael has a strong background in designing resilient, secure distributed systems for telecom and cloud contexts, blending hands-on development with architectural leadership. He earned a BS in Computer Engineering from the University of Waterloo and repeatedly stepped into cross-functional leadership roles that bridged devops, design, and security. Notably, his career shows a pattern of returning to deepen system-level impact—spanning protocol-level work to operationalizing zero-trust principles—rather than narrow specialization. Colleagues describe him as an engineer who prefers practical, auditable solutions that scale and withstand adversarial threat models.
10 years of coding experience
23 years of employment as a software developer
BS, Computer Engineering, BS, Computer Engineering at University of Waterloo
OpenAPI Generator allows generation of API client libraries (SDK generation), server stubs, documentation and configuration automatically given an OpenAPI Spec (v2, v3)
Contributions:1 PR, 16 pushes, 7 branches in 3 years 6 months
Connexion is a modern Python web framework that makes spec-first and api-first development easy.
Contributions:12 pushes, 4 branches in 5 months
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ial
Michael Marchetti - Member Of Technical Staff at Agilicus